Nestled in the northern part of Sichuan Province, China, Jiuzhaigou Valley is a breathtaking UNESCO World Heritage Site that showcases the stunning natural beauty of the region. Known for its colorful lakes, spectacular waterfalls, and snow-capped peaks, Jiuzhaigou is a paradise for nature lovers and adventure seekers alike.
The valley is renowned for its unique karst landscape, where limestone formations have sculpted an awe-inspiring scenery over thousands of years. The vibrant colors of the lakes, ranging from turquoise to blue and green, are a result of the rich minerals and algae in the water, which changes hues with the seasons and light. The most famous of these is the Five Flower Lake, notable for its crystal-clear waters and striking patterns beneath the surface.
As you explore Jiuzhaigou Valley, you'll encounter a variety of dramatic waterfalls, each with its own charm. The Nuorilang Waterfall stands out as one of the largest in the valley, cascading majestically over a wide rock face. The roar of the water and the mist it creates add to the mystical atmosphere of this natural wonder. Other smaller waterfalls, including the Pearl Shoal Waterfall, are equally mesmerizing and provide excellent spots for photography and reflection.
Aside from its iconic landscapes, Jiuzhaigou is home to a diverse ecosystem featuring rare flora and fauna. The region boasts over 140 species of birds and various endangered animals, including the giant panda and the Sichuan golden snub-nosed monkey. The best time to visit Jiuzhaigou Valley is during the autumn months, typically from late September to mid-November, when the foliage transforms into vibrant shades of red, orange, and yellow. This spectacular display creates a picturesque backdrop against the shimmering lakes and flowing waterfalls, making it an unforgettable experience.
Visitors can explore the valley through well-maintained walking trails and wooden boardwalks that make the natural beauty accessible to all. Many routes are designed to cater to different skill levels, ensuring that both casual walkers and serious hikers can enjoy the stunning scenery at their own pace.
For those seeking adventure beyond the valley itself, nearby attractions include the stunning peaks of the Min Mountains and the picturesque Tibetan villages that dot the landscape. These areas offer opportunities for trekking, cultural experiences, and a deeper understanding of the local Tibetan culture.
